PhD Student, Infection Biology and Field Assisted Biofabrication
AO FoundationPhD Student focusing on research regarding fracture-related infections and biofabrication at AO Research Institute in Davos. Involves developing infection models and contributing to scientific findings.

About the role
Key responsibilities & impact- Develop and optimize a 3D biofabricated bone model incorporating immune cells
- Establish infection models using Staphylococcus aureus
- Introduce and study neutrophil-driven inflammatory processes
- Apply advanced analytical techniques (e.g., imaging, transcriptomics, cytokine profiling)
- Analyze and interpret experimental data
- Contribute to scientific publications and presentations
Requirements
What you’ll need- Master’s degree in biomedical engineering, biology, microbiology, or a related field
- Experience with cell culture and common laboratory techniques (e.g., molecular biology, microscopy, microbiology)
- Experience in neutrophil handling and culture
- Experience in planning and executing research experiments
- Strong interest in infection biology, immunology, and/or biomaterials
- Excellent communication skills in English
- Ability to work independently and collaboratively in an interdisciplinary environment
- High motivation and enthusiasm for research
